gpt header(gpt header corruption has been)
大家好!今天让创意岭的小编来大家介绍下关于gpt header的问题,以下是小编对此问题的归纳整理,让我们一起来看看吧。
开始之前先推荐一个非常厉害的Ai人工智能工具,一键生成原创文章、方案、文案、工作计划、工作报告、论文、代码、作文、做题和对话答疑等等
只需要输入关键词,就能返回你想要的内容,有小程序、在线网页版、PC客户端和批量生成器
本文目录:
gpt报头损坏
gpt报头损坏系统硬盘gpt显示已损坏的原因与解决办法如下:
问题描述:PE进入系统,在计算机管理里面磁盘显示为GPT(保护分区)。此时硬盘是不能重新分区或者格式化的。 解决思路:低版本的WIndows(PE)是不支持GPT分区的,我们需要使用系统自带的DiskPart程序清除磁盘。然后将磁盘转换为具有主启动记录 (MBR) 分区形式的基本磁盘。 注意:使用本方法会清除硬盘上所有数据,操作前请备份所有数据,望知晓。 解决办法:
1.Win(徽标键)+R —— DiskPart —— 回车,启动DiskPart程序。
2.输入 list disk 回车 ,显示计算机上面的磁盘列表,可以看到磁盘的编号。
3. 输入 select disk n 回车,这里的n是要处理的磁盘编号,从第二部显示的结果中可以得到。
4.输入 clean all 回车,此时,硬盘分区和签名将被删除。您将返回到 diskpart 提示符。
5.关闭 DiskPart 。
6.此时,可重新对内置和/或外置硬盘进行初始化、分区和格式化。启动“磁盘管理”可初始化磁盘。
7.完成。
华硕主板M11H一启动必须进入BIOS?
左图下方提示 检测到 gpt header 破损,虽然下面还说了建议的设置方法,但是不一定能解决问题,建议用U盘重装msdn的原版系统,在系统安装程序里,给硬盘重新分下区,再完成系统安装。ubuntu 光盘安装不能识别已有分区
注意:以下操作有潜在的风险,如有意外发生,可能会丢失数据。如果硬盘上有重要的资料,建议先备份。代码:
sudo dd if=/dev/zero of=/dev/sda bs=1 count=8 seek=512
这会抹去 Primary GPT header 里的 GPT signature。请不要输错任何一个字,包括空格。
马上重启看看 windows 的各个盘符是否正常。不出意外的话,应该就没有问题了,备份的资料可以丢弃了。
ubuntu 安装程序应该可以进行了。
说明: GPT 分区表有两份同样的拷贝,分别在磁盘的开头 mbr LBA0 之后和磁盘的末端。
上面的操作抹去的是磁盘开头的 GPT signature,在磁盘末端尚有一个备份的 Secondary GPT header,本来也应该抹去的,但是已经不影响了。安装程序不会再把它看作 GPT 磁盘。
由于这第二份 GPT 分区表的存在,在 sudo fdisk -l 的时候依然会跳出警告
代码:
WARNING: GPT (GUID Partition Table) detected on '/dev/sda'! The util fdisk doesn't support GPT. Use GNU Parted.
你可以直接忽略这个信息。假如你是完美主义者,我再告诉你怎么抹去这第二份 GPT 分区表。
win10 4T硬盘异常?
这是因为安装了大容量硬盘的缘故,提示你大容量硬盘使用gpt分区模式,老的mbr分区模式只能认到2tb,大于2tb的需要用gpt模式分区,可以用磁盘精灵或系统自带的磁盘管理来分区。关于GPT激活分区的问题
我来抛砖引玉.
我的计算机不够新潮,使用的固件是BIOS,不是UEFI。
我在回答你问题前,在网上看了Arch Linux Wiki。上面说得很详细。现在现炒现卖如下:
目前计算机的固件与磁盘格式的搭配主要如下:
1. BIOS + MBR磁盘
2. BIOS + GPT磁盘
3. UEFI + GPT磁盘
现在预装window8零售的PC,一般都是第三种情况。
第一种情况是传统的MBR分区方式。
根据你的问题,我接下来只讨论第三种情况。
GPT磁盘不存在活动分区这一概念。但如果要安装操作系统,并使用主板EFI模式引导系统,则需要建立一个EFI System Partition(ESP,EFI系统分区)。
这个分区的作用是存放操作系统的引导文件以及其他引导程序(如grub)。
使用GPT分区软件(如gdisk)将一个分区的分区标志设置为EF00,并格式化为FAT32文件系统,则建立了一个EFI 系统分区。
这种UEFI + GPT磁盘的启动方式如下
系统开机自检。
UEFI固件载入。固件将引导需要的硬件初始化。
固件读物UEFI Boot Manager的数据,来决定从哪个设备启动。
(注:在很多PC上,可以在开机后使用F12,手动调出启动选择菜单。)
4. 固件根据从Boot Manager选择的条目,加载存储在该设备EFI 系统分区(ESP)内对应的UEFI程序。
5. 刚才加载的UEFI程序可能加载其他程序,或者直接启动操作系统。
简而言之,如果安装了多操作系统,UEFI会为你提供启动选择菜单。不需要你再设置什么活动分区了。
在这个过程中,GPT磁盘的第一扇区的Protective MBR, 对UEFI来说,无用。
启动示意图:
UEFI--->Boot Manger--->操作系统引导程序(ESP中)--->操作系统。
感谢您的回答,我明白了一些,但还是有三个问题:
第一,就是UEFI必须用GPT格式吗,MBR不可以吗?
第二,就是无论安装什么系统都会创建ESP分区吗,是必须有的吗,LINUX也会创建这个分区吗?
第三,Boot Manger管理的是设备的启动(就是有一个列表列出来了本地磁盘,USB,DVD之类的设备)还是操作系统的启动(就是无论是windows还是linux都会列出来系统的选择菜单)?
第一,就是UEFI必须用GPT格式吗,MBR不可以吗?
这些兼容磁盘的选项在boot manager菜单上没有 “UEFI”前缀。
但是如果你要在使用UEFI模式的电脑上安装win8,则必须将磁盘格式化为GPT。
Linux不存在这个限制。
参考:
On EFI systems, Windows can only be installed to GPT disks
第二,就是无论安装什么系统都会创建ESP分区吗,是必须有的吗,LINUX也会创建这个分区吗?
目前,安装Linux时,如果磁盘上之前不存在ESP分区,需要用分区工具手动创建ESP分区。
第三,Boot Manger管理的是设备的启动(就是有一个列表列出来了本地磁盘,USB,DVD之类的设备)还是操作系统的启动(就是无论是windows还是linux都会列出来系统的选择菜单)?
参考:
During POST, the Boot Manager will identify and enumerate any bootable device or UEFI boot target
found on any device, and create boot options for these entries. When a UEFI aware OS is installed, boot
options for that OS are also automatically entered into the Boot Manager that point to the OS boot
loader file.
最后小结一下:
目前UEFI+GPT刚开始流行,标准应该会不断更新。各种操作系统对它的支持也会逐渐增强,以后的分区配置应该变得简洁,限制不会像现在这么多。
致网友:
我没有UEFI主板的电脑,跟你所说的这些都是我对网上资料的个人见解,相当于纸上谈兵,并无实践。
结论难免有失偏颇,望你见谅,也请感兴趣的网友批评指正。
以上就是关于gpt header相关问题的回答。希望能帮到你,如有更多相关问题,您也可以联系我们的客服进行咨询,客服也会为您讲解更多精彩的知识和内容。
推荐阅读: